WHILE DRIVING A 2013 THOR ACE MOTOR HOME AT 60 MPH I HEARD BEEPING NOISE IN THE DRIVERS AREA. WHILE TRYING TO FIGURE OUT THE SOURCE I DISCOVERED THE MOTOR HOME WAS ON FIRE UNDER THE RIGHT FRONT. THE LEVELING SYSTEM HAD TURNED ON THE HYDRAULIC PUMP AND ONE OF THE RETURN LINES WAS LEAKING. THE RESULTING HIGH PRESSURE HYDRAULIC FLUID WAS SPRAYING ON THE EXHAUST AND IGNITING. THE LEVELING SYSTEM IS USED FOR LEVELING THE VEHICLE WHILE PARKED. APPARENTLY THE SYSTEM IS DESIGNED SO THAT IF IT DETECTS ONE OF THE JACKS LOWERING WHILE DRIVING IT APPLIES HYDRAULIC PRESSURE TO THE SYSTEM TO KEEP THE JACK UP, THE PROBLEM WITH THIS DESIGN IS THAT IF YOU HAVE A HYDRAULIC LEAK ON THE RETURN SIDE OF A JACK, THE SYSTEM SENDS HYDRAULIC FLUID TO A LEAKING LINE AND IN MY CASE IT STARTED A FIRE UNDER THE MOTOR HOME CAUSING DAMAGE TO THE UNDERSIDE OF THE MOTOR HOME INCLUDING CAUSING THE BRAKE LINE TO LEAK AND LOSING THE BRAKES TO THE MOTOR HOME AS WELL. *TR

18V705000 · Visibility:windshield Wiper/washer

Oct 9, 2018

Thor Motor Coach (TMC) is recalling certain 2013 Thor Ace, Daybreak, Challenger, Windsport, Hurricane, Outlaw, Tuscany, and Palazzo motorhomes. The windshield wiper system may have been incorrectly installed, causing the wipers to fail during use, reducing driver visibility.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: A reduction of driver visibility can increase the risk of a crash.

Remedy: TMC will notify owners, and dealers will verify that the windshield wiper system is installed correctly, repairing or replacing the wiper system as needed, free of charge. The recall began November 28, 2018. Owners may contact TMC customer service at 1-877-855-2867. TMC's number for this recall is RC000161.

17V758000 · Equipment

Nov 22, 2017

Thor Motor Coach (Thor) is recalling various 2003-2018 recreational vehicles, equipped with Kidde Plastic-Handle or Push Button 'Pindicator' Fire Extinguishers. See a list of the affected trailer models at: https://static.nhtsa.gov/odi/rcl/2017/RMISC-17V758-5764.pdf. These extinguishers may become clogged, preventing the extinguisher from discharging as expected or excessive force may be needed to activate the extinguisher. Additionally, in certain models, the nozzle may detach from the valve assembly with enough force that it could cause injury and also render the product inoperable. For a full list of the affected fire extinguisher models visit: https://static.nhtsa.gov/odi/rcl/2017/RMISC-17E062-5427.pdf

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: In the event of a fire, if the fire extinguisher does not function properly, it can increase the risk of injury.

Remedy: Thor will notify owners, instructing them to contact Kidde for a replacement fire extinguisher, free of charge. The recall began on January 15, 2018. Owners may contact Thor customer service at 1-877-500-1020, or Kidde customer service toll-free at 1-855-262-3540, or online at www.kidde.com and click on "Product Safety Recall" for more information.

16V571000 · Equipment:recreational Vehicle/trailer

Aug 2, 2016

Thor Motor Coach (Thor) is recalling certain model year 2012-2017 Ace, 2013 Citation, 2012-2013 Siesta and 2017 Four Winds and Road Bear Rental motorhomes. The affected vehicles are equipped with shower curtains that may not adequately resist catching fire in the presence of an ignition source.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 302, "Flammability of Interior Materials."

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: A flammable shower curtain may further fuel a fire, increasing the risk of injury.

Remedy: Thor will notify owners, and dealers will replace the shower curtains with curtains made with fire retardant, free of charge. The recall began on September 15, 2016. Owners may contact Thor customer service at 1-877-500-1020. Thor's number for this recall is RC000121.
